SUBPART A: APPLICABILITY AND DEFINITIONS
Section 10.101 Incorporation By Reference
Any rules or regulations of an agency of the United States or of a nationally recognized organization or association that are incorporated by reference in this Part are incorporated as of the date specified and do not include any later amendments or editions.
